High hydroxyl functionality for excellent crosslinking density with melamine and polyisocyanate curing agents.
Superior weatherability and UV resistance, ensuring long-term gloss retention and color stability.
Optimized molecular weight distribution for balanced viscosity, film formation, and solvent release.
Excellent compatibility with common acrylic and polyester resins used in high-performance coatings.
Low volatile organic compound (VOC) formulation support, facilitating compliance with stringent environmental regulations.
Automotive OEM topcoats and clearcoats.
Industrial maintenance coatings for metal substrates.
Architectural high-gloss exterior finishes.
Plastic coatings requiring adhesion, flexibility, and chemical resistance.
Powder coating hybrid systems (liquid-assisted or hybrid binder applications).
| Chemical Type | Hydroxyl-functional acrylic copolymer |
| Product Form | Liquid resin solution |
| Appearance | Clear, pale yellow to colorless liquid |
| Hydroxyl Value (mg KOH/g) | 65–75 |
| Acid Value (mg KOH/g) | < 5 |
| Solids Content (% by weight) | 50 ± 2 (in xylene/butyl acetate blend) |
| Viscosity (mPa·s at 25°C) | 3,000–5,000 (Brookfield RVT, spindle #3, 20 rpm) |
| Primary Applications | Thermosetting automotive and industrial coatings |
